Shepherd’s Salad Recipe for three as a starter or two as a main

Ingredients

  • 1 small cucumber
  • 1 small green pepper, cut to fit the feed tube
  • 1 small red onion
  • 2 medium tomatoes
  • 1 spring onions, finely chopped
  • Handful of flat leaf parsley, coarsely chopped
  • 10ml Extra virgin olive oil
  • 15ml lemon juice
  • 2.5ml ground sumac (found in the herb section of the supermarket).

Directions

  1. With the machine running at max speed, use the Express DiceTM pusher to push the cucumber, green pepper, red onion and tomatoes through the dicing grid - place both hands on top of the pusher and press down firmly.
  2. Work in batches, transferring the contents of the processor bowl into a large mixing bowl as necessary.
  3. Using the knife blade, finely chop the spring onions and parsley.
  4. Combine the cucumber, tomatoes, spring onions and parsley in a medium mixing bowl.
  5. Add the olive oil and lemon juice, season with salt and pepper and mix well.
  6. Transfer to a serving dish, then sprinkle the ground sumac over the top.

Serve as soon as it is ready. Delicious with garlic dough balls.
